MARIO BAVA WEEK: Kidnapped/Rabid Dogs (filmed in 1973, released in 1998)
Lisa and the Devil was shelved after a negative reception at the Cannes Market. A Bay of Blood was a box office disappointment. So Mario Bava decided to do something unlike any of his other films — developing a “poliziotteschi” film.
